In the field of telecommunications, Midglobe lawyers have developed state-of-the-art knowledge of their clients' industries and the complex technologies that support them. We represent wireless, cellular, satellite, and fiber-optic network companies, as well as telephone, videoconferencing, and television companies. As with other clients, our attorneys oversee the development, growth, management, and protection of their assets.
Midglobe advises all types of entities regarding a myriad of issues relating to computers and technology. Among many other things, members of our practice group are frequently called upon to draft, review, negotiate and advise clients regarding licensing agreements, equipment leases, maintenance and support contracts, warranty issues, web site agreements, domain name registrations, and other issues associated with existing and emerging technologies.
The firm represents clients in, and is regularly asked to consult on litigation and arbitration matters involving a broad array of hardware and software problems and disputes such as defamation, breach of contract, breach of warranty, fraud and misrepresentation, and misappropriation of domain names.
